CM Hemant Soren Launches Book on Baba Baidyanath Jyotirlinga

Ranchi: On Monday, Chief Minister Hemant Soren and MLA Kalpana Soren released the book Baba Baidyanath Jyotirling Deoghar: A Touch of the Divine, authored by Advocate General Rajiv Ranjan, at the Jharkhand Assembly. The 300-page book elaborates on the historical, mythological, religious, cultural, and legal significance of the revered Baidyanath Jyotirlinga in Deoghar.

Book Highlights and Context

The publication captures the timeless relevance of Baba Baidyanath Jyotirlinga, one of the most sacred pilgrimage sites in India. It dives into its deep historical roots, spiritual importance, and enduring cultural connections that make Deoghar a significant religious destination. By exploring both ancient traditions and legal aspects, the book provides readers with a holistic perspective on the Jyotirlinga.

Event Attendees

The book launch was attended by several dignitaries including Avinash Kumar, Additional Chief Secretary to the CM, Advocate General Rajiv Ranjan, Secretary Arwa Rajkamal, Senior Private Secretary to CM Sunil Srivastava, Additional Advocate General Achyut Keshav, and State Counsel Manoj Kumar. Their presence reflected the importance of the event as both a cultural and institutional acknowledgment of Jharkhand’s heritage.
